发明名称 COMPOSITE ELECTRONIC COMPONENT
摘要 A composite electronic component with a built-in coil is provided which can be produced inexpensively, which can effectively increase insulating reliability, and which has the antistatic function. Coil wirings are disposed inside a sintered body that is formed by stacking a plurality of ferrite layers, which are fired as an integral unit. Voltage nonlinear members are incorporated in the sintered body at a different height position from those of the coil wirings. First inner electrodes and second inner electrodes are disposed in opposing relation with the voltage nonlinear members interposed therebetween. A magnetic circuit forming portion is constituted by a part of the ferrite layers and the coil wirings in a portion in which the coil wirings are arranged, and an antistatic portion is constituted in a portion in which the remaining ferrite layers, the voltage nonlinear members, and the first and second inner electrodes are arranged.

主权项 1. A composite electronic component comprising: a sintered body formed by stacking a plurality of ferrite layers and by firing the ferrite layers as an integral unit; a coil wiring disposed inside the sintered body; a voltage nonlinear member incorporated in the sintered body and positioned at a height different from a height of the coil wiring in the sintered body; first and second inner electrodes opposed to each other with the voltage nonlinear member interposed between the first and second inner electrodes; and first, second, and third outer electrodes formed on one or more outer surfaces of the sintered body, wherein the first outer electrode is electrically connected to one end of the coil wiring, the second outer electrode is electrically connected to the other end of the coil wiring, the third outer electrode is electrically connected to the second inner electrode, the first or second outer electrode is electrically connected to the first inner electrode, a magnetic circuit forming portion is constituted by a part of the ferrite layers and the coil wiring in a portion in which the coil wiring is arranged, and an antistatic portion is constituted in a portion in which a remaining part of the ferrite layers, the voltage nonlinear member, and the first and second inner electrodes are arranged.
